Summary

The aim of the study is to describe the results after \> 10 years due to a prosthesis implant.

Detailed description

The aim of the study is to measure the gain of the benefit in function an painreduction which the patient yields with this type of prosthesis in a longterm (\> 10 years )outcome. Additionally the long-term results will be compared with the mid-term results and the literature. Furthermore the complications since the mid-term measurement time point will be determined.
